George makes $30 an hour and works 31 hours a week. He pays 23% of his gross earnings in federal and state taxes and saves 15% of his monthly gross income. He is considering renting an apartment that will cost $900 per month. A. Is this monthly rental fee within the recommended 25-30% housing expense range?

B. Based on his expenses, can he make the monthly payments?
